DEFINITION:
Goods and service tax as a percentage of total tax collected by the country. Data is for 2002.
CONTENTS
# | COUNTRY | AMOUNT | DATE | GRAPH |
---|---|---|---|---|
1 | Portugal | 41.1% | 2002 | |
2 | Iceland | 40.3% | 2002 | |
3 | Ireland | 39.5% | 2002 | |
4 | South Korea | 38.8% | 2002 | |
5 | Greece | 37.3% | 2002 | |
6 | Poland | 36.9% | 2002 | |
7 | New Zealand | 35.2% | 2002 | |
8 | Slovakia | 34.1% | 2002 | |
9 | Denmark | 33.1% | 2002 | |
10 | United Kingdom | 32.7% | 2002 | |
11 | Norway | 31.2% | 2002 | |
12 | Netherlands | 30.8% | 2002 | |
13 | Australia | 30.3% | 2002 | |
14 | Finland | 30.2% | 2002 | |
15 | Czech Republic | 29.7% | 2002 | |
16 | Germany | 29.2% | 2002 | |
17 | Spain | 28.6% | 2002 | |
18 | Austria | 28.2% | 2002 | |
19 | Luxembourg | 27.9% | 2002 | |
20 | Italy | 26.9% | 2002 | |
21 | Sweden | 26.4% | 2002 | |
22 | Canada | 26.3% | 2002 | |
23 | France | 25.4% | 2002 | |
24 | Belgium | 24.6% | 2002 | |
25 | Switzerland | 22.6% | 2002 | |
26 | Japan | 20.1% | 2002 | |
27 | United States | 17.6% | 2002 |
